Mongoose Configuration • Users Login to a Configuration.

• A configuration points to

• Application Database

• Forms Database

• Objects Database

• Templates Database.

• Default Site

• Different configuration can be setup with same forms/objects database with different Application databases.

Site • Site is starting point to all configurations in Time Track.

• Site record is created by default at the time of installation.

• Site record need to be updated to reflect correct values at the time of post installation.

• Intranet is a key setup need to be completed in Site Form.

• Each application database is linked to a Site.

• A Site (application database) is mapped to a single ERP Application instance.

• In case of ERPLN – A TT site is linked to ERPLN company

• In case of SyteLine – A TT site is linked to SL Site.

Intranets • Intranets – The following need to be configured in this form.

• Task Man Settings – This is a service which executes all background jobs (like Jobs download)

• SSRS Report Server – For printing SQL Server reports from Time Track.

• SMTP Settings – For sending emails from Time Track

Site Parameter Form • The following need to be configured in this form.

• Payroll Code

• ERP Type – Allowed values – ERPLN and SyteLine.

• ERP Shift – All the Labor Transactions captured in Time Track is posted with this value to ERP.

• ERP Communication Tab – Setup the connection settings to communicate to particular ERP application instance

• Site Calendar

Facilities • Employees can be grouped by facilities.

• The following need to be configured in this form.

• Various Calendars – Facility, Payroll and Absence Tracking Calendars

• Dashboard Colors

• Payroll Colors

• Payroll Output Location

Departments • Employees can be grouped by Departments.

• The following can be configured in this form.

• Facility

• Payroll Department

• ERP Department – The department value that need to be posted into ERP.

Work Groups • The groups of employees for which a supervisor will manage time are

organized into work groups.

• Privileges Tab - Supervisors that are authorized to manage the hours of the employees in the workgroup need to be added in this tab and provide the necessary permissions.

Indirect Codes • Time Track Users record indirect time against Time Track Indirect Codes.

• The following can be configured in this form.

• Post To ERP and ERP Task Code

• If this task should be a paid task or not for payroll reporting

• General Task Section

• Used for defining frequently used Job/Project, so that Users can enter a single task in elapsed Time Entry screen.

Teams• Group of Employees can report all Labor Transactions using a single Team

Badge.

• Teams support following features

• Stop Only Transactions – Report only End time for Labor Transactions

• Work Sets – Ability to work on multiple Jobs at the same time.

• Capture Machine Time at the same time as Labor Time.

• All Employees on the team need to be clocked-in before team can start a Labor transactions.

• Employees can be removed from the team at the time of Clock-out
